软件工程验收测试流程有哪些?软件验收测试方案怎么写?(软件验收测试包括什么)
本文分享给大家的是:
软件工程验收测试是软件开发周期的最后一步,由第三方测试机构对软件进行测试,确定软件是否满足合同要求及用户需求卓码软件测评等专业机构通常按照标准流程执行软件工程验收测试软件工程验收验收测试流程软件工程验收测试流程分为三步:。
软件验收测试准备该阶段需要完成测试计划与方案设计测试团队首先分析需求规格说明书、用户故事、设计文档等材料,理解软件功能与性能要求业务专家与测试人员共同确定验收标准,明确软件必须满足的条件测试方案在该阶段编写完成,内容包括测试范围、环境要求、资源分配、进度安排。
软件验收测试执行测试人员按照方案设计的测试用例执行系统化验证功能测试检查软件行为是否符合预期,包括正常操作与异常处理性能测试评估软件响应时间、吞吐量、资源利用率等特性安全测试识别潜在漏洞与数据保护措施有效性。
兼容性测试验证软件在不同硬件、操作系统、浏览器环境下的表现卓码软件测评采用自动化测试工具与人工测试结合方式,测试用例库覆盖多种业务场景软件验收测试收尾该阶段整理测试数据并生成测试报告测试人员汇总所有测试记录,包括缺陷报告、通过率统计、性能数据。
测试报告记录软件存在的问题与通过情况,给出软件是否通过验收的建议项目组根据缺陷严重程度决定软件需要立即修复或可带病上线
软件工程验收测试流程有哪些?软件验收测试方案怎么写?软件验收测试方案编写验收测试方案是指导测试工作的纲领文档,结构需要完整,内容应当具体基本结构方案开头阐明测试目的,指出本次测试需要验证的具体内容范围部分列出被测对象包含哪些功能模块,排除哪些不需要测试的部分。
测试策略说明采用的黑盒测试、白盒测试或其他方法,规定测试通过/失败标准环境要求描述硬件配置、网络设置、软件版本等基础设施细节进度安排划分各测试任务的起止时间与负责人方案内容测试用例设计需要覆盖所有业务场景,包括正常流程、替代流程、异常流程。
每个用例包含明确步骤、输入数据、预期输出性能测试部分定义负载模型,如并发用户数、业务操作混合比例、测试持续时间安全测试部分列出需要检查的漏洞类型,如SQL注入、跨站脚本、权限绕过兼容性测试部分指定需要支持的平台组合-。
卓码软件测评在方案编写中注重可操作性,方案会考虑测试数据准备方法、测试工具选型、风险应对措施-专业验收测试方案应当具备清晰性、可测量性和可追溯性清晰性指方案表述无歧义,任何测试人员都能理解执行可测量性指测试结果能够客观判断,避免主观评价。
可追溯性指测试用例与需求条款之间存在对应关系,确保需求全部覆盖-验收测试流程的规范执行与测试方案的细致编写,为软件上线提供质量保障,降低业务运营风险第三方测试机构如卓码软件测评凭借专业经验与客观立场,为软件验收提供可靠支持-。
返回搜狐,查看更多



